Form 4: Weave Communications Executive Sells Shares to Cover Tax Obligations

Sentiment:

SEC Form 4 Filing


Branden Neish, Chief Product & Technology Officer of Weave Communications, sold 20,741 shares of common stock on January 27, 2025, to cover taxes due upon the release and settlement of restricted stock units.

Summary

  • On January 27, 2025, Branden Neish, the Chief Product & Technology Officer of Weave Communications, sold 20,741 shares of the company's common stock.
  • The sale was executed at a price of $15.86 per share.
  • This transaction was conducted to cover taxes associated with the release and settlement of restricted stock units.
  • Following the transaction, Neish directly owns 491,381 shares of Weave Communications.

Industry Context

This is a routine Form 4 filing, indicating an insider transaction. It's common for executives to sell shares to cover tax obligations when restricted stock units vest.
